PURPOSE: A duplicating apparatus of a down converter card of a base station device is provided to improve performance of a reverse link by implementing physically separated reception path by constructing two DCCs having one reception path and provide a call service with an excellent duplication performance by allowing a redundancy DCC for duplicating to have one reception path. CONSTITUTION: An RxFU_a_A(10-1), an RxFU_b_A(10-2) and an RxFU_g_A(103) respectively receive alpha sector RF signal, beta sector RF signal and gamma sector RF signal according to a reception path 'A' from an antenna. An RxFU_a_B(20-1), an RxFU_b_B(20-2) and an RxFU_g_B(20-3) respectively receive alpha sector RF signal, beta sector RF signal and gamma sector RF signal according to a reception path 'B' from an antenna. An RFC(30) outputs a path switching control signal from the first through the fourth switch units if there is a trouble in the reception path. The first switching unit(40-1) outputs the alpha sector, the beta sector and gamma sector RF signal to DCC_a_A, DCC_b_A, DCC_g_A of the reception path 'A' and switches to a DCC_R according to a path switching control signal of the RFC(30) and outputs a corresponding RF signal if there is a trouble in the reception 'A'. The third switching unit(40-3) outputs the alpha sector, the beta sector and gamma sector RF signals to DCC_a_B, DCC_b_B, DCC_g_B of the reception path 'B', and switches to a DCC_R according to a path switching control signal of the RFC(30) and outputs a corresponding RF signal if there is a trouble in the reception path 'B'. DCC_a_A(50-1), DCC_b_A(50-2), DCC_g_A(50-3) down-converts the alpha sector, beta sector and gamma sector RF signal and compensates a radio path loss. A duplicating DCC_R(70) down-converts the RF signal inputted through a redundancy path of the first switching unit(40-1) or the third switching unit(40-3) and compensates a radio path loss. The second switching unit(40-2) and the fourth switching unit(40-4) switch the down-converted RF signal to the reception path 'A' of a baseband terminal(80-1) and a baseband terminal(80-2) of the reception path 'B' and outputs it.
